Home
last modified time | relevance | path

Searched refs:refcount (Results 1 – 25 of 52) sorted by relevance

123

/include/linux/
Dkref.h20 refcount_t refcount; member
23 #define KREF_INIT(n) { .refcount = REFCOUNT_INIT(n), }
31 refcount_set(&kref->refcount, 1); in kref_init()
36 return refcount_read(&kref->refcount); in kref_read()
45 refcount_inc(&kref->refcount); in kref_get()
64 if (refcount_dec_and_test(&kref->refcount)) { in kref_put()
75 if (refcount_dec_and_mutex_lock(&kref->refcount, lock)) { in kref_put_mutex()
86 if (refcount_dec_and_lock(&kref->refcount, lock)) { in kref_put_lock()
111 return refcount_inc_not_zero(&kref->refcount); in kref_get_unless_zero()
Dshrinker.h99 refcount_t refcount; member
141 return refcount_inc_not_zero(&shrinker->refcount); in shrinker_try_get()
146 if (refcount_dec_and_test(&shrinker->refcount)) in shrinker_put()
Dipc.h28 refcount_t refcount; member
Ddma-fence.h95 struct kref refcount; member
297 kref_put(&fence->refcount, dma_fence_release); in dma_fence_put()
309 kref_get(&fence->refcount); in dma_fence_get()
322 if (kref_get_unless_zero(&fence->refcount)) in dma_fence_get_rcu()
Dtee_drv.h42 struct kref refcount; member
73 refcount_t refcount; member
Dcpu_rmap.h24 struct kref refcount; member
Diocontext.h100 atomic_long_t refcount; member
Dzpool.h78 atomic_t refcount; member
Dmroute_base.h154 refcount_t refcount; member
164 if (refcount_dec_and_test(&c->mfc_un.res.refcount)) in mr_cache_put()
170 refcount_inc(&c->mfc_un.res.refcount); in mr_cache_hold()
/include/trace/events/
Dobjagg.h88 unsigned int refcount),
90 TP_ARGS(objagg, obj, refcount),
95 __field(unsigned int, refcount)
101 __entry->refcount = refcount;
105 __entry->objagg, __entry->obj, __entry->refcount)
111 unsigned int refcount),
113 TP_ARGS(objagg, obj, refcount),
118 __field(unsigned int, refcount)
124 __entry->refcount = refcount;
128 __entry->objagg, __entry->obj, __entry->refcount)
D9p.h206 __field( int, refcount )
212 __entry->refcount = refcount_read(&fid->count);
218 __entry->fid, __entry->refcount)
/include/drm/
Ddrm_syncobj.h43 struct kref refcount; member
82 kref_get(&obj->refcount); in drm_syncobj_get()
92 kref_put(&obj->refcount, drm_syncobj_free); in drm_syncobj_put()
Ddrm_auth.h48 struct kref refcount; member
Ddrm_gem.h284 struct kref refcount; member
495 kref_get(&obj->refcount); in drm_gem_object_get()
502 kref_put(&obj->refcount, drm_gem_object_free); in __drm_gem_object_put()
Ddrm_mode_object.h59 struct kref refcount; member
/include/net/
Dnetrom.h100 refcount_t refcount; member
116 refcount_t refcount; member
125 refcount_inc(&((__nr_node)->refcount))
129 if (refcount_dec_and_test(&nr_node->refcount)) { in nr_node_put()
135 refcount_inc(&((__nr_neigh)->refcount))
139 if (refcount_dec_and_test(&nr_neigh->refcount)) { in nr_neigh_put()
Dax25.h165 refcount_t refcount; member
174 refcount_inc(&((ax25)->refcount))
178 if (refcount_dec_and_test(&assoc->refcount)) { in ax25_uid_put()
232 refcount_t refcount; member
258 refcount_t refcount; member
277 refcount_inc(&((__ax25)->refcount))
281 if (refcount_dec_and_test(&ax25->refcount)) { in ax25_cb_put()
289 refcount_inc(&ax25_dev->refcount); in ax25_dev_hold()
294 if (refcount_dec_and_test(&ax25_dev->refcount)) in ax25_dev_put()
Dcalipso.h46 refcount_t refcount; member
Dpsample.h12 u32 refcount; member
/include/kunit/
Dresource.h90 struct kref refcount; member
105 kref_get(&res->refcount); in kunit_get_resource()
115 refcount); in kunit_release_resource()
141 kref_put(&res->refcount, kunit_release_resource); in kunit_put_resource()
/include/media/
Dvideobuf2-memops.h29 refcount_t *refcount; member
/include/rdma/
Drdmavt_mr.h44 struct percpu_ref refcount; member
85 percpu_ref_put(&mr->refcount); in rvt_put_mr()
90 percpu_ref_get(&mr->refcount); in rvt_get_mr()
/include/kvm/
Ddevice.h40 unsigned short refcount; member
/include/linux/mlx5/
Dcq.h45 refcount_t refcount; member
178 refcount_inc(&cq->refcount); in mlx5_cq_hold()
183 if (refcount_dec_and_test(&cq->refcount)) in mlx5_cq_put()
/include/net/9p/
Dclient.h80 refcount_t refcount; member
233 refcount_inc(&r->refcount); in p9_req_get()
238 return refcount_inc_not_zero(&r->refcount); in p9_req_try_get()

123